As you read this, the War and Peace Renaissance at the Hop Farm will have come and gone and collectors will still be cleaning either the dust or the mud off their vehicles. (See the full report of the show on pages 6-11.)

Without a doubt it will have had a major effect on the trade side of our hobby whatever the weather. We are now seeing specialist restorers like BAIV in Holland taking large stands to proudly show off their restorations. This is the way to go, and what better chance to let people see the quality of the work? The whole dynamics of the restoration and rebuild sector has changed dramatically in recent years and there are now more armour restoration specialist than any other type of military vehicles.
